Eggs

Salt

Pepper

Mixing bowl Egg-beater Baking bowl Spoon

Take a nice, fresh egg, and ask the cook to show you how to break it open carefully, and separate the white and the yolk, so that the yolk will not be broken. Leave the yolk in a half egg-shell, and let the white fall into a mixing bowl.

Add a pinch of salt to the white, and beat with an egg-beater until it is very stiff.

Have ready some little bowl or deep saucer that is pretty enough to put on the table, and yet will not break in the oven.

Into this dish pour the stiff-beaten white, and make a little hole in the middle of the white with a spoon.

In this little hollow place put the yolk, still unbroken.

Set the dish in a hot oven and cook for two or three minutes, or until the white is a little brown and the yolk is firm.

Serve right away.

There must be a separate dish for each egg.
